[MySQL] Hulp met database aanmaken

Pagina: 1
Acties:
  • 49 views sinds 30-01-2008

  • Woohooo
  • Registratie: Februari 2001
  • Laatst online: 23:24

Woohooo

Smilie, James Smilie

Topicstarter
Hoi,

Ik probeer via de console een database aan te maken of in te loggen:
code:
1
create database pietje;

Maar daarop volgt, "Access denied for user 'root'@'%' to database 'piet' "
De server draait op een netwerk PC.

Dus ik wat zoeken op internet en kom ik heleboel tegen van dat ik eerst in moet loggen..

met codes als:
  • -u root
  • -u root -p
  • mysql -u root -p
  • etc..
Maar het maakt niet uit dat ik kopieer van die sites ik krijg elke keer dezelfde fout:
code:
1
2
3
4
5
6
mysql> -u root;
ERROR 1064 :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-u root' at line 1
mysql> -u root -p;
ERROR 1064 :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-u root -p' at line 1
mysql> mysql -uroot -p;
ERROR 1064 :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'mysql -uroot -p' at line 1


Kan iemand mij vertellen wat ik fout doe en wat bij iemand anders wel werkt?

[ Voor 7% gewijzigd door Woohooo op 28-07-2005 10:52 ]


  • Ebayzo
  • Registratie: Juli 2001
  • Laatst online: 17-10-2022

Ebayzo

hij/hem

mysql -u root -p geef je in in de console.

Uitgaande van Windows zou het dus zijn:
code:
1
C:\mysql -u root -p
Met dat commando log je dus in als root. Het is alleen slimmer om de root account te beveiligen met een wachtwoord en een nieuwe user aan te maken met (beperkte) rechten.

Zie http://dev.mysql.com/doc/mysql/en/default-privileges.html voor accountbeveiliging. Hier kun je vinden hoe je een nieuwe account aanmaakt met eventuele beperkte rechten: http://dev.mysql.com/doc/mysql/en/adding-users.html

[ Voor 122% gewijzigd door Ebayzo op 28-07-2005 10:58 ]

Default blanke hetero


  • Woohooo
  • Registratie: Februari 2001
  • Laatst online: 23:24

Woohooo

Smilie, James Smilie

Topicstarter
Ik kan toch niet in een windows console die code invoeren? of mysql moet een batch bestandje zijn ofzo..
En op het moment is die root account toch maar om te testen, wanneer het echte werk begint komt dat password wel..

code:
1
2
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'192.168.0.10';
ERROR 1045 : Access denied for user 'root'@'%' (using password: NO)

Maarja met die privileges kom ik weer bij het begin uit..

  • RobIII
  • Registratie: December 2001
  • Niet online

RobIII

Admin Devschuur®

^ Romeinse Ⅲ ja!

(overleden)
Woohooo schreef op donderdag 28 juli 2005 @ 11:06:
Ik kan toch niet in een windows console die code invoeren? of mysql moet een batch bestandje zijn ofzo..
Waarom niet? En heb je het al geprobeerd?

There are only two hard problems in distributed systems: 2. Exactly-once delivery 1. Guaranteed order of messages 2. Exactly-once delivery.

Je eigen tweaker.me redirect

Over mij


  • Woohooo
  • Registratie: Februari 2001
  • Laatst online: 23:24

Woohooo

Smilie, James Smilie

Topicstarter
In de promp van de server waar de mysql server op draait:
code:
1
2
3
C:\>mysql -u root -p
sql wordt niet herkend als een interne
of externe opdracht, programma of batchbestand.

  • Ebayzo
  • Registratie: Juli 2001
  • Laatst online: 17-10-2022

Ebayzo

hij/hem

Woohooo schreef op donderdag 28 juli 2005 @ 11:15:
In de promp van de server waar de mysql server op draait:
code:
1
2
3
C:\>mysql -u root -p
sql wordt niet herkend als een interne
of externe opdracht, programma of batchbestand.
Dan moet je even naar de mysql bin map gaan hé schat :> Beetje zelf nadenken mag wel....
code:
1
C:\Program Files\mySQL\bin\mysql -u root -p (Zoiets dus)
mySQL heeft (als je de installer hebt gebruikt) ook de mogelijkheid om een verwijzing in je PATH te maken zodat de commando's globaal te gebruiken zijn.

[ Voor 8% gewijzigd door Ebayzo op 28-07-2005 11:37 ]

Default blanke hetero


  • Woohooo
  • Registratie: Februari 2001
  • Laatst online: 23:24

Woohooo

Smilie, James Smilie

Topicstarter
:9~ Done..

Tnx

  • NMe
  • Registratie: Februari 2004
  • Laatst online: 09-09 13:58

NMe

Quia Ego Sic Dico.

Dit heeft niks met programmeren te maken. Woohooo, lees volgende keer eerst eens de documentatie door asjeblieft, en als je vervolgens nog problemen hebt, open dan op zijn minst je topic op de goeie plek. Configuratieproblemen horen in Software Algemeen. :)

'E's fighting in there!' he stuttered, grabbing the captain's arm.
'All by himself?' said the captain.
'No, with everyone!' shouted Nobby, hopping from one foot to the other.

Pagina: 1

Dit topic is gesloten.